
Charles G. Pawelak, 80, of Brick passed away surrounded by his loving family on Wednesday, April 16, 2025, at Ocean Medical Center, Brick. Charlie worked for the U.S. Post Office, Brick before retiring. Born in East Orange, he resided in Irvington before moving to Brick fifty years ago. Charlie proudly served in the U.S. Army from 1965-1968. He was the service officer for the American Legion Post 348, Brick for over thirty-two years and past service officer for the Disabled American Vets (DAV). Charlie was an amazing cook and a dedicated father and grandfather. He will be missed by all. Charlie was predeceased by his loving wife Carol in 2010. Charlie is survived by his companion of fifteen years Kathy Hawley, five daughters Patricia DeGraff (Don) of Brick, Bernadette Vanderveer (Bill) of Lake Wylie, SC, Tracy Mark (Michael) of Howell, Sarah Tejada (Pablo) of Gaston, SC, Cheryl White-Inglese (Rob) of Port St. Lucie, FL, eleven cherished grandchildren Brian, Alex, Kylie, Brayden, Billy, KalinTraci, Liam, Devin, Nychele, Austin & Deven.
